
The MassHire Greater New Bedford Workforce Board and Career Center congratulates the seven training participants who received their certificates of completion from the MACWIC Level 1 and Level 2 Advanced Manufacturing Competency training that took place at the Discovery Language Academy in New Bedford.
This 80-hour MACWIC course taught by MassMEP prepared the students with essential skills to assist them in finding employment for entry-level jobs in Advanced Manufacturing. The courses consist of Shop Math, Lean Manufacturing,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ing, OSHA 10, Blueprint Reading, Metrology, Work Readiness, Statistical Process Control, and Team Involvement Problem Solving. This program was funded by a grant from the Center for Advanced Manufacturing at the Massachusetts Technology Collaborative in partnership with the New Bedford Workforce Board.
